It's not Weaver that says the MVs can't travel to away games, it's a band policy. Either the whole band goes or nobody goes. So the budget only allows for everyone travelling to 2 games a year. Typically it's UVA or UNC since they alternate years and then 1 more. Occasionally it's Wake since that's an easy trip. While it seems stupid that we don't send a band to all games, consider this. Michigan sent a band to the Sugar Bowl. That was not their full band. They all have to audition to be able to go on the trip whereas we have an audition process to make the group and that's it. They left over 150 people. Some bands have twice as many people in them so every person has a substitute, but only half get to go anywhere. Our band follows a philosophy that no one person deserves something over another so it's all or nothing. Maybe one day we can pull some extra money to be able to go to 3 or 4 games a year.

Stewart Mandel jumping a bit on the VT defense bandwagon:
Virginia Tech's defense is really good. Despite playing on a short week, the Hokies (4-1) held run-heavy Georgia Tech to 129 rushing yards in a 17-10 victory last Thursday. Oft-maligned quarterback Logan Thomas turned in his best performance (19-of-25, 221 yards, one touchdown, no interceptions) to date. Led by All-America candidates like linebacker Jack Tyler and cornerback Kyle Fuller, the Hokies rank No. 2 nationally in yards allowed per play (3.73).
